    The S in the rod's abbreviation I think stand for Solid tip.
    It is common in "area trout" rods, it's very flexible and usually made to create sticks that can throw light lures but with a stronger backbone. I've got a Varivas ARD-510S-TTS that is scary thin.

    • @tbhotia1
      @tbhotia1 4 года назад

      Correct. It's so thin if you don't loosen your drag before you dismantle the two piece, you will splinter the tip since it's solid. Beautiful rod and beautiful of power for the job.

    My KTF wiffle spooled Daiwa Presso, tdz line guide, ZPI hybrids, lighter inductor cup spring to get the cup in the mags quicker and hold it there slightly longer (important when casting extremely light lures) with a custom made cup that's thinner and shorter so once it pulls back the mags have less grab on it.
    This reel on a custom made rod with 2lb mono will cast 2x #5 split shot (0.15g each so 0.3 gram total) as well as any ultra light spinner reel, realisticly I can cast those two split shit about 45 to 50 feet and that's on a 6 foot rod, if that rod was 6'6 it would cast that same weight around 20 foot further.
    Now this is a highly specialized reel with some very custom parts that are one offs (the inductor cup) but im pretty sure it owns the lowest lure weight possible record

      Daniel Dean I have the Proflex 2 and the Dexterity in 6’3” UL and the Kuying Tetons 6’6” L, 6’3” UL 5’2” SUL and 2 Major Crafts Benkei Rods 6,7”L, 6’5”UL. Like you know the Proflex is an extra fast very light tip, the Dexterity is a moderate fast ultralight rod that cast great down to 1.6 grams with ease, the Tetons are great rods and are my favorites the L is moderate fast the ul is a fast tip and the SUL is model almost noodle rod but with a little more backbone than most noodle rods. The MC Benkei’s are fast tip bass rods with loads of backbone and I feel they are more Light and Medium Light than UL and L
